#173776 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#173776 is composed of 9% red, 21.6% green and 46.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.5% cyan, 53.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 53.7% black. It has a hue angle of 219.8 degrees, a saturation of 67.4% and a lightness of 27.6%. #173776 color hex could be obtained by blending #2e6eec with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

#173776 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#173776 has RGB values of R:23, G:55, B:118 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0.53, Y:0,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 1521526.

Shades and Tints of #173776
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010103 is the darkest color, while #f2f5f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#173776
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#42454b is the less saturated color, while #01308c is the most saturated one.
